Can Dog Daycare Reason Disease?
Pet childcare is a great method to socialize your pet in a safe and regulated atmosphere. Just like children, pets at childcare can capture a range of germs.
A few of these consist of: Canine distemper - an airborne infection that strikes the respiratory and stomach systems with symptoms including vomiting and bloody looseness of the bowels. This is very contagious and can be fatal. Avoidance includes an efficient vaccination, and reliable centers commonly require this vaccination.
Dog Distemper
Similar to children that most likely to school, pet dogs at a pet park or childcare can get many different infectious conditions. These can include kennel cough, mange, ringworm, canine influenza, distemper, rabies, and parvovirus (parvo).
While there are lots of conditions that cause coughing, fever, anorexia nervosa or seizures, the mix of these symptoms with the progression to a nerve system condition is one-of-a-kind to distemper. This can cause fatality, especially in young puppies and unvaccinated adult pet dogs.
Distemper is spread out largely by straight contact between dogs, however can likewise be transferred with breathing secretions or by contact with common food bowls, materials, devices and surface areas. The infection is dropped in physical secretions, and polluted hands, feet, noses and mouths. Young puppies and strays are most at risk to infection.
Pooch Flu
A really transmittable viral illness that influences pets (and in uncommon instances, pet cats). It is spread out by respiratory system secretions and infected things, such as chains, playthings, food bowls and collars. It can additionally be transferred from human hands to the mouth and nose of infected pets.
Symptoms include coughing, sneezing, dripping nose and eyes, high temperature and anorexia nervosa. Extreme situations can cause pneumonia.
Since this is a fairly brand-new illness, many canines have no natural immunity versus it and will certainly come to be contaminated when initially revealed. Injections are offered. Credible day cares and boarding facilities will require all dogs to be up to day on their flu, bordetella and parainfluenza injections. If your canine is experiencing symptoms of kennel coughing, it's finest to maintain them home from daycare until they are clear of the ailment.
Dog Cough
Canine infectious tracheobronchitis, even more generally referred to as kennel coughing, is a multifactorial disease brought on by a selection of infections and bacteria. Typically, influenced pets create a completely dry hacking coughing that is worsened by exercise or exhilaration and can last for weeks. Extra serious cases can lead to bronchopneumonia and call for hostile treatment consisting of a hospital stay for IV-provided prescription antibiotics, oxygen therapy and liquids.
One of the most typical cause of kennel cough is the bordetella microorganism, yet infections can likewise be triggered by herpesvirus, parvovirus and adenovirus. It is transferred through beads released when infected pets sneeze or cough, dog-to-dog call and sharing products such as food and water bowls or toys. Inoculation for this illness is available and is advised for pet dogs who spend time in boarding centers, grooming stores, pet day care and training classes along with those participating in canine sporting activities or team dog strolls.
Dog Parvovirus
Canine parvovirus (CPV) is the most hazardous illness that affects unvaccinated pet dogs. The virus strikes the intestinal tract, leading to vomiting and extreme diarrhea. It also contaminates the bone marrow, leading to a decrease in protective white blood cells. The damaged immune system permits the infection to spread out rapidly. It is specifically fatal for puppies and pet dogs of young age, however it can additionally assault adult pet dogs and other canids like prairie wolves and foxes.
This highly transmittable disease is spread via direct contact with a contaminated canine, the infected atmosphere such as kennels and food bowls, check this site out and also the hands and garments of people managing the canine. Inoculation for this disease works, and respectable daycare and boarding centers will require it. The kennel coughing injection is usually suggested in conjunction with the parvovirus injection.
Pooch Parasites
Bloodsuckers may be inner (worms) or external (fleas, ticks). Intestinal tract parasites can create a variety of issues, but they are especially serious in young puppies. As an example, hookworms attach to the digestive wall and suck blood, causing anemia in puppies. Pups may be contaminated with these parasites by eating feces-contaminated dirt or through the mom's milk throughout nursing. Young puppies might likewise become infected with whipworms, which are single-celled bloodsuckers that attach to the intestinal tract and reduce nutrient absorption, creating chronic watery looseness of the bowels.
Dogs can likewise be contaminated with tapeworms, heartworms, roundworms and giardia. If you discover worms in your pet's feces, a check out to your vet is recommended for medical diagnosis and treatment. Parasite infections are avoidable with month-to-month spot-on treatments and routine cleansing of food, water and feces bowls.
